Archival: Glaciermoth cold buckets. Run the freeze script against the `coldstore-q3` manifest, confirm object counts match the Vantrel ledger, then flip lifecycle rules to archive tier. Do not touch the `legal-hold` prefix. Once counts reconcile, tag the release in Driftbase and notify ops. Sign the archive manifest with the key below.

signing key of bajop-hahag = bky13_yLSJStjSXhzxg

Q: Why did the Tillman payroll export switch from fixed-width to delimited? A: Our new processor, Corvid Ledger, rejects fixed-width files. When reviewing, check that currency fields keep two decimals and the header row matches spec v4 exactly. The full field mapping and sample files are on the spec page here.

dashboard of yahag-bawef = https://grafana.paliqsoft.internal/board/job/pages/run/77d2cb9fd634d685

# Service Accounts: String Extraction

The `extract-i18n` script pulls translatable strings from all Bramblewick repos and pushes them to the Glossa service. It runs under the `i18n-extractor` service account. Do not run it under your personal account; Glossa rate-limits individual users aggressively. The account has write access to the staging catalog only. Set the token in your shell before invoking the script. The current staging token is below.

API key for kahap-kafog: zpat15_6qzxZ7YR8aDwjmp

## TKT-4471: Signature check failing on thumbnail queue artifacts

The Mothlight thumbnail generation queue rejects the 5.2 worker image — signature verification fails at pull time on every Dunmere node. Cause: the release was signed with the retired January key after rotation. Blocking tonight's deploy. Fix: re-sign the image and the queue config bundle, then re-push. For the re-sign, use the current deploy key, which follows.

release key, kawip-hafop: bky3_mxv